We are seeking a strategic and experienced, results-driven professional to elevate our brand presence, immersive consumer engagement and drive conversion/sales. The Social Media Specialist is responsible for executing our social media strategy across key platforms to increase brand awareness, drive engagement, and support business objectives across ASEAN. This role focuses on managing social media campaigns, creating high-quality content, publishing consistently, engaging online communities, analyzing performance, and collaborating with cross-functional teams to bring the brand to life online. 

The position reports to the Director, Regional Social Lead and partners deeply across the Consumer Business working closely within the Regional and Local Marketing and Sales Teams, and other functions across the company to drive effective and efficient execution.  

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ES:

  • Drive, implement and manage social media campaigns with clear objectives, tactics and KPIs across ASEAN to increase brand awareness, drive engagement, and support business objectives.
  • Work closely with regional and local marketing and sales teams, influencers and/or external agency teams to successfully execute social media campaigns and launches.
  • Create and manage social media content and strategy for the region, in alignment with brand guidelines and tone-of-voice.
  • Manage communities across our social media accounts to drive engagement, conversation and brand advocacy.
  • Leverage social media platforms to enhance overall consumer experience, drive brand and product awareness/education and sales/conversion.
  • Identify and track social media trends, emerging platform features, and competitive activity to inform campaign and platform strategy.
  • Measure performance, analyze insights, and report weekly/monthly with actionable recommendations.
  • Demonstrate a data-driven aptitude for optimizing the social ecosystem across paid and organic media.

REQUIRED:

  • BS/BA degree from an accredited college or university.
  • Demonstrated track record in driving and managing successful social media campaigns for a global brand, with at least 4+ years of related social media experience.
  • Keen understanding and appreciation of the social media landscape across ASEAN.
  • Proven ability and experience managing paid and organic campaigns across key social media platforms including but not limited to TikTok, Instagram, Facebook etc.
  • Proficiency in social media management platforms and tools (like Emplifi) with experience utilizing them to optimize engagement and track performance metrics.
  • Data-driven with good understanding of social listening and other analytics tools to track and analyze key performance indicators to inform and enhance social media strategy.
  • Keeping updated with industry-related and cross-vertical social media trends.

PREFERRED:

  • Experience in content creation and associated software will be a plus.

SKILLS:

  • Detail-oriented and able to manage multiple projects simultaneously.
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ills.
